Regular decking cleaning serves multiple purposes. It not only enhances the visual appeal of your outdoor space but also protects your deck from potential damage. Accumulated dirt, mold, and algae can deteriorate the decking material over time, leading to costly repairs or replacements.

In Potters Bar, the climate can be particularly harsh on outdoor structures. Heavy rains, strong sunlight, and fluctuating temperatures contribute to the wear and tear of decking. By keeping your deck clean, you minimize the risk of moisture damage, termite infestations, and surface degradation.

Moreover, a clean deck provides a safer environment for family gatherings, barbecues, and other outdoor activities. Slippery surfaces caused by moss or algae can be hazardous, especially for children and the elderly. Regular cleaning ensures that your deck remains a secure and welcoming space.

Understanding the type of decking material you have is crucial for effective cleaning. The most common materials include wood, composite, and PVC. Each material requires a specific cleaning approach to maintain its integrity and appearance.

Wood Decks: Natural wood decks are beloved for their classic and warm appearance. However, they are prone to splitting, warping, and fading if not properly maintained. Cleaning wood decks involves removing dirt and debris, treating mold and mildew, and applying protective sealants.

Composite Decks: Composite decking is made from a blend of wood fibers and plastic, offering durability and low maintenance. Cleaning composite decks typically requires simple washing with soap and water, as they are resistant to rot and insect damage. However, occasional deep cleaning may be necessary to remove stubborn stains.

There are several methods to clean your decking effectively. Choosing the right technique depends on the material and the level of grime or staining.

Pressure Washing: This is a popular method for deep cleaning decks. It uses high-pressure water jets to remove dirt, mold, and old stains. However, it's essential to use the correct pressure setting to avoid damaging the decking material.

Soft Washing: Unlike pressure washing, soft washing uses lower pressure combined with specialized cleaning solutions. This method is gentler on the deck and is suitable for more delicate materials like certain wood types and composite decks.

Cleaning your deck might seem daunting, but following a systematic approach can simplify the process. Here’s a step-by-step guide:

  • Clear the Deck: Remove all furniture, plants, and any other items from the deck to ensure a thorough cleaning.
  • Remove Debris: Sweep the deck to eliminate leaves, dirt, and other loose debris.
  • Choose Your Cleaning Method: Decide between pressure washing and soft washing based on your decking material and the extent of cleaning required.
  • Apply Cleaning Solution: For soft washing, apply a deck cleaner that targets mold, mildew, and stains.
  • Scrub the Surface: Use a brush or scrubber to work the cleaning solution into the decking material.
  • Rinse Thoroughly: Whether pressure or soft washing, ensure all cleaning agents are washed away to prevent residue buildup.
  • Apply Protective Sealant: Once the deck is dry, apply a sealant to protect against future damage and enhance the wood’s appearance.

Decks can encounter a variety of issues over time. Identifying and addressing these problems promptly can save you from extensive repairs.

  • Mold and Mildew: These fungi thrive in damp environments. Regular cleaning and applying anti-fungal treatments can prevent their growth.
  • Warping and Splitting: Excessive moisture can cause wood to warp or split. Ensure proper drainage and use protective sealants to minimize these issues.
  • Fading and Discoloration: UV rays can fade the color of your deck. Using UV-protective treatments helps maintain the deck’s original appearance.
  • Stains: Spills from substances like wine, oils, or food can stain the deck. Clean spills immediately and use appropriate stain removers.

Addressing these common problems with proactive measures ensures your deck remains functional and visually appealing.

The cost of decking cleaning in Potters Bar varies based on several factors, including the size of the deck, the type of material, the extent of cleaning required, and any additional services needed.

  • Size of the Deck: Larger decks require more time and resources to clean, increasing the overall cost.
  • Material Type: Different materials have varying cleaning needs. Wooden decks may require more intensive treatments compared to composite decks.
  • Extent of Cleaning: Decks with significant mold, mildew, or staining may incur higher costs due to the increased effort and specialized treatments needed.
  • Additional Services: Services such as sealing, staining, or repairs will add to the total cost.

On average, homeowners in Potters Bar can expect to pay between £100 to £300 for professional deck cleaning services, depending on the mentioned factors.

1. How often should I clean my deck in Potters Bar?

It's recommended to clean your deck at least twice a year—once in the spring and once in the autumn. However, the frequency may vary based on usage and weather conditions.

2. Can I use bleach to clean my wooden deck?

While bleach can effectively remove mold and mildew, it can also damage the wood over time. It's better to use eco-friendly deck cleaners specifically designed for wooden decks.

3. Is pressure washing safe for all types of decking?

No, pressure washing can be too harsh for some materials like certain woods and composite decks. Always check the manufacturer's recommendations and consider consulting a professional.

4. What are the signs that my deck needs cleaning?

Visible mold or mildew, fading color, slippery surfaces, and the presence of debris are key indicators that your deck needs cleaning.

5. How can I prevent mold and mildew on my deck?

To prevent mold and mildew, ensure proper drainage, keep the deck dry, and apply anti-fungal sealants. Regular cleaning also helps minimize their growth.
